Item: Curtain for Future / Завіса для майбутнього

Alevtina Kakhidze / Алевтина Кахідзе

2022

Textile, 2 x 80 x ... cm.
Materials: textile

Collection: Collection M HKA, Antwerp (Inv. no. M004557).

When the 2022 invasion of Ukraine by the Russian Federation started, Alevtina Kakhidze felt that fleeing might be just as dangerous as staying home. She decided to stay in Muzychi, the village on the outskirts of Kyiv in which she lives and where she organises an artist residency program in her house and where her garden functions as her laboratory and her source of inspiration.  She designed two curtains for the  ‘The Artist as a Witness’ in the Parlementarium. One of the curtains is entitled ‘presence’ and urges us to follow the example of plants who are pacifists as much as possible on our planet, the other curtain is entitled ‘future’, where ‘we rebuild our bodies to be like plants’.

About M HKA / Mission Statement

The M HKA is a museum for contemporary art, film and visual culture in its widest sense. It is an open place of encounter for art, artists and the public. The M HKA aspires to play a leading role in Flanders and to extend its international profile by building upon Antwerp's avant-garde tradition. The M HKA bridges the relationship between artistic questions and wider societal issues, between the international and the regional, artists and public, tradition and innovation, reflection and presentation. Central here is the museum's collection with its ongoing acquisitions, as well as related areas of management and research.
